How ChatGPT can help with personal financial management

personal financial management is a skill that many people struggle with. It involves planning, budgeting, saving, investing, and managing your money in a way that aligns with your goals and values.

However, it can be hard to find reliable and personalized advice on how to improve your financial situation, especially if you don’t have access to a professional financial planner or coach That’s where ChatGPT comes in.

ChatGPT is a chatbot powered by a state-of-the-art natural language processing model that can generate realistic and engaging conversations on any topic.

You can use ChatGPT to get tips, guidance, and feedback on your personal finance management from a friendly and knowledgeable chatbot.

ChatGPT can help you with personal finance management in several ways:

  • It can help you set realistic and achievable financial goals based on your current income, expenses, assets, and liabilities. It can also help you track your progress and adjust your plan as needed.
  • It can help you create a budget that suits your lifestyle and preferences. It can also help you monitor your spending habits and identify areas where you can save more or spend less.
  • It can help you learn about different investment options and strategies that match your risk tolerance and time horizon. It can also help you diversify your portfolio and optimize your returns.
  • It can help you manage your debt and improve your credit score. It can also help you avoid common pitfalls and scams that can harm your financial health.

Budgeting

Budgeting is a key aspect of personal financial management. ChatGPT can help you with budgeting advice and tools. ChatGPT can help you create and follow a budget that fits your needs by looking at your income and expenses and giving you personalized suggestions. ChatGPT can also recommend budgeting tools and resources, such as websites or mobile apps, to help you improve your money management skills.

For example, if you find it hard to control your spending, ChatGPT can recommend tools and apps that help you track your expenses and stick to a budget. If you don’t know how much to spend on different categories, such as housing, transportation and entertainment, ChatGPT can give you advice based on your income and priorities. Also, ChatGPT can send you reminders and alerts to help you keep within your budget and avoid overspending.

Debt management


Debt management is crucial for maintaining financial stability and is often a major source of stress for many people. ChatGPT can help you with debt management advice and guidance.

For example, ChatGPT can advise you on how to reduce your debt and manage your finances better if you are having trouble paying off credit card debt. ChatGPT is not a substitute for professional financial advice or services. It is a supplement that can help you improve your personal finance management skills and confidence.

ChatGPT is designed to be informative, helpful, and entertaining, but not authoritative or prescriptive. You should always do your own research and consult with a qualified expert before making any financial decisions.
